On , OSHA opened a complaint safety inspection of TLT CONSTRUCTION CORP. in 668 HIGH STREET, WESTWOOD, MA 02090 (NAICS 236210). OSHA activity number 335296786.

What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.302(e)(1):     Only employees who have been trained in the operation of the particular tool in use shall be allowed to operate a powder-actuated tool.    Location: 668 High Street, Westwood, MA    Employees had not been trained prior to use of a Ramset D45A powder actuated tool.

29 CFR 1926.302(e)(2):     The tool shall be tested each day before loading to see that safety devices are in proper working condition. The method of testing shall be in accordance with the manufacturer's recommended procedure.    The employer exposed employees to powder charge injuries when employees did not have the manufacturers testing data available for testing procedure reference.

29 CFR 1926.302(e)(3):     Any tool found not in proper working order, or that develops a defect during use, shall be immediately removed from service and not used until properly repaired.    An employee was exposed to injuries from a powder actuated tool, which had been taken out of service due to a defect, and then given to the employee to use.

29 CFR 1926.302(e)(5):     Tools shall not be loaded until just prior to the intended firing time. Neither loaded nor empty tools are to be pointed at any employees. Hands shall be kept clear of the open barrel end.    The employer did not clear powder charges from a tool declared inoperable.

29 CFR 1926.302(e)(6):     Loaded tools shall not be left unattended.    A Ramset D45A was left unattended loaded with powder charges.
